The grand manor stands majestically. It’s the Igreja Presbiteriana Jardim das Oliveiras. This isn’t just any building. It holds a rich history. Acquired in 1950 by the Igreja Presbiteriana Unida de Sao Paulo the manor became home to a burgeoning community.
The Igreja Presbiteriana Jardim das Oliveiras a vibrant branch that split off in 1962. Initially services were held in a chapel within the manor itself. Imagine the intimate gatherings the shared faith in those early days. Donations from dedicated members funded the construction of a new temple. This temple a testament to their devotion was finally completed and consecrated in December 1965. It received the beautiful name Santuario Jardim das Oliveiras.

A quiet testament to the church’s enduring legacy. Today the Igreja Presbiteriana Jardim das Oliveiras continues to thrive. It holds two services each Sunday. One traditional the other contemporary. The church strives to blend faith and culture. They even offer a unique opportunity. Couples can have their weddings in this stunning setting with a sophisticated temple gardens and a festive hall.
